Key factors to consider when choosing a moving company
Reputation and reviews
Start by researching the reputation of Tucson moving companies. Look for reviews and testimonials to gauge their reliability and customer service.
Licensing and insurance
Ensure that the company you choose is licensed for moving services in Arizona. Check if they have insurance coverage to protect your belongings during the move.
Services offered
Some movers in Tucson offer full-service packages including packing, loading, transporting, unloading, and unpacking, while others may only handle specific parts of the move. Choose based on your needs.
Experience in Tucson
A company with experience in navigating Tucson’s neighborhoods and streets can be a significant advantage. They’ll be familiar with local regulations and logistics.
Comparing prices and services
Getting quotes
Obtain quotes from multiple Tucson moving companies. Ensure that quotes are based on the same criteria (distance, volume of items, services needed) for a fair comparison.
Understanding pricing structures
Some movers charge by the hour, while others have a flat rate based on the distance and size of the move. Understand these structures to avoid surprises.
Additional costs
Ask about any additional costs that might apply, such as for heavy items, long carry distances, or storage services if needed.
Value-added services
Consider if the company offers value-added services like temporary storage solutions or specialized handling of delicate items.
